Kimberly-Clark Corporation (KMB)

Interest coverage

Dec 31, 2024 Sep 30, 2024 Jun 30, 2024 Mar 31, 2024 Dec 31, 2023 Sep 30, 2023 Jun 30, 2023 Mar 31, 2023 Dec 31, 2022 Sep 30, 2022 Jun 30, 2022 Mar 31, 2022 Dec 31, 2021 Sep 30, 2021 Jun 30, 2021 Mar 31, 2021 Dec 31, 2020 Sep 30, 2020 Jun 30, 2020 Mar 31, 2020
Earnings before interest and tax (EBIT) (ttm) US$ in thousands 3,380,000 3,532,000 3,153,000 2,596,000 2,510,000 2,498,000 2,347,000 2,821,000 2,711,000 2,503,000 2,495,000 2,457,000 2,549,000 2,804,000 2,793,000 3,156,000 3,280,000 3,230,000 3,511,000 3,250,000
Interest expense (ttm) US$ in thousands 270,000 276,000 283,000 287,000 293,000 299,000 298,000 290,000 282,000 270,000 261,000 258,000 256,000 256,000 254,000 254,000 252,000 251,000 255,000 257,000
Interest coverage 12.52 12.80 11.14 9.05 8.57 8.35 7.88 9.73 9.61 9.27 9.56 9.52 9.96 10.95 11.00 12.43 13.02 12.87 13.77 12.65

December 31, 2024 calculation

Interest coverage = EBIT (ttm) ÷ Interest expense (ttm)
= $3,380,000K ÷ $270,000K
= 12.52

Kimberly-Clark Corporation's interest coverage ratio has shown fluctuations over the period from March 31, 2020, to December 31, 2024. The interest coverage ratio represents the company's ability to pay interest expenses on its outstanding debt.

The interest coverage ratio ranged from a high of 13.77 in June 2020 to a low of 7.88 in June 2023. This indicates that the company had varying levels of ability to cover its interest payments during this period.

Overall, the trend shows a general decline in the interest coverage ratio from mid-2021 to mid-2024, indicating potential difficulties in covering interest expenses. However, there was a slight improvement towards the end of the period, with the ratio increasing to 12.52 by December 31, 2024.
